My friend and I saw this show last night and I cannot praise it enough. The cast are fantastic, the set was beautifully done. This is an extremely slick production. Everyone's timing was perfect. Patina Miller and Sheila Hancock are perfect for the roles they played. All the nuns were brilliant. If you only see one show this year, it has to be this one!!!

Just Seen Sister Act with my partner as it was surprise for her. We went to the Matinee Performance on Saturday, I didnt know what to expect as havent seen the Films.

Was Blown away by the performance of the cast, the show was absolutely Brilliant! I cannot praise the cast enough, the scenery was amazing. The Chorus songs from all the nuns have to be seen to be believed.

We had Upper Circle Tickets, these were great seats and not to far away from the stage. Even though you are looking down on the stage.

I Saw Hairspray 2 weeks ago, if you think is Hairspray good, Sister Act will knock you for 6!

I gave this show a Standing Ovation and would not hesitate to reccomend everyone to see this Incredible Show.
